Language

The official language of the Philippines is Filipino, but English is also widely spoken. In Tagaytay and Norzagaray, you will find that most people speak both Filipino and English.

Currency

The official currency of the Philippines is the Philippine peso (₱). You can exchange your foreign currency at banks, money changers, and hotels.

How to Reach

There are several ways to reach Norzagaray Sta Maria Road from Tagaytay:

  • By car: The fastest way to reach Norzagaray Sta Maria Road from Tagaytay is by car. The drive takes approximately 2 hours.
  • By bus: There are several buses that run from Tagaytay to Norzagaray Sta Maria Road. The bus ride takes approximately 3 hours.
  • By train: There are no trains that run from Tagaytay to Norzagaray Sta Maria Road.
